The Paddock Wood Active Retirement Association (PADDARA) was formed
in November 2001 for people over the age of 50 who are either retired
or semi-retired. The membership has been set at a maximum of 130
to ensure that meetings numbers are within health and safety levels
at St Andrews Church Hall, which is our regular meeting point.
The club has regular monthly meetings where a speaker or entertainer
enlivens the afternoon. In addition the club organises day trips,
holidays, barn dances, quizzes, beetle drives, rambles (with pub
lunches) and many members short mat and 10 pin bowl together. The
club is part of the Kent Active Retirement Association (KentARA)
and therefore members can take part in the many additional activities
that they organise.
The club and KentARA are non-profit making organisations with the
aim to ensure that a full and active retirement is within the financial
means of all. Our present annual membership fee is £5 per
person and meeting attendances costs members 50p, which includes
for tea/coffee and biscuits. Unfortunately, as well as a full membership
the waiting list is 50 people long so it may take some time before
additional space will be available. However, at present the club
is able to accommodate non-members at its monthly meeting for a
charge of £1.50 per person.

Paddock Wood Women’s Institute has been in the Town for nearly
ninety years and is part of a National and County Federation who
arrange many events for members to enjoy.
A very friendly group of ladies, who cover quite a wide age range,
meet once a month at the Day Centre in Commercial Road.
Our members enjoy speakers on various topics, also arrange outings
and “taster” sessions in sports such as bowls and archery.
